Sun protection is non-negotiable. Even the best skincare won’t deliver results if UV damage is undoing your progress. After your morning routine, apply a broad-spectrum SPF 30 or higher. Look for formulas with antioxidants like vitamin E or ferulic acid—they neutralize free radicals caused by sun exposure, which contribute to dullness.

Don’t forget lifestyle factors. Glowing skin thrives on internal health. Stay hydrated—aim for 2-3 liters of water daily. Incorporate omega-3-rich foods like salmon or flaxseeds to support skin elasticity. Stress management also plays a role—high cortisol levels trigger inflammation, leading to breakouts and uneven tone.
